This week we watched Henry Selick's James and the Giant Peach and Steven Spielberg's The BFG, one of which we liked significantly more than the other. We spend a fair amount of time discussing Roald Dahl's shitty politics, so if knowing how imperialist/racist/antisemitic a beloved childhood icon is is likely to upset you, skip this one. If you can stomach that, come learn about our new favourite game show; an idea for Dorian's third podcast; skeleton duck pirates; digressions about various other children's authors who we like better as people; and Saoirse's sordid past as The Big Tim Burton Fan.   Menu: - Fusili with kale pesto - Tuna salad - Peach cobbler - Full English breakfast - Cucumber sandwiches - Imported green cream soda   Music: - David Bowie, Drive In Saturdays - James and the Giant Peach OST, My Name Is James & That's The Life - Ben Wright/Into the Woods OBC, Giants In The Sky - Buffy Ste.
